Commander (retired) Alfred Whitehouse, (31 January, 1852 – 12 March, 1903) served in the Royal Navy.
Life & Career
Whitehouse was promoted to the rank of Lieutenant on 19 July, 1880.[1]
Whitehouse was placed on the Retired List at his own request at the rank of Commander on 11 November, 1896.[2]
